The Take-off technique and exercises to improve it

The take-off is the cause of 80% of beginners' failures . It's one of the most critical moments for any surfer and the biggest barrier to enjoying themselves in the water.
Mastering this technique will allow you to catch waves from day one and avoid frustration.
